import socket
import json
# Function to send block data to a server
def send_block(block, addr):
HEADER = 64
PORT = 56230
FORMAT = 'utf-8'
ADDR = (addr, PORT)
client =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
client.connect(ADDR)
block_se = json.dumps(block)
block_msg = block_se.encode(FORMAT)
msg_length = len(block_msg)
send_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_length))
# We first send the length of the message so that the server can then listen to exactly the right message size
# We do that in all the following communication functions as well
client.send(send_length)
client.send(block_msg)
print(client.recv(2048).decode(FORMAT))
# Function to request blockchain data from a server
def req_blockchain(addr):
HEADER = 64
PORT = 56230
FORMAT = 'utf-8'
ADDR = (addr, PORT)
client =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
client.connect(ADDR)
msg_length = len("REQBLOCKCHAIN")
send_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_length))
client.send(send_length)
client.send("REQBLOCKCHAIN".encode(FORMAT))
client.recv(2048).decode(FORMAT)
# Function to request nodes data from a server (this is for nodes discovery, as a node needs to know the other nodes of the network)
# So we retrieve the nodes list of the given node
def req_nodes(addr):
HEADER = 64
PORT = 56230
FORMAT = 'utf-8'
ADDR = (addr, PORT)
client =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
client.connect(ADDR)
msg_length = len("REQNODES")
send_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_length))
client.send(send_length)
client.send("REQNODES".encode(FORMAT))
print(client.recv(2048).decode(FORMAT))
return True
# Function to send chain data to a server (is only called when the server gets a blockchain request from some node)
def send_chain(addr):
HEADER = 64
PORT = 56230
FORMAT = 'utf-8'
ADDR = (addr, PORT)
client =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
client.connect(ADDR)
msg_length = len("BLOCKCHAIN".encode(FORMAT))
send_type_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_type_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_type_length))
client.send(send_type_length)
client.send("BLOCKCHAIN".encode(FORMAT))
with open("data/blockchain.json") as chain_file:
chain = json.load(chain_file)
chain_se = json.dumps(chain)
chain_msg = chain_se.encode(FORMAT)
msg_length = len(chain_msg)
send_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_length))
client.send(send_length)
client.send(chain_msg)
client.recv(2048).decode(FORMAT)
# Function to send nodes data to a server (is only called when the server gets a nodes request from some node)
def send_nodes(addr):
HEADER = 64
PORT = 56230
FORMAT = 'utf-8'
ADDR = (addr, PORT)
client =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
client.connect(ADDR)
msg_length = len("NODES".encode(FORMAT))
send_type_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_type_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_type_length))
client.send(send_type_length)
client.send("NODES".encode(FORMAT))
with open("data/nodes.json") as nodes_file:
nodes = json.load(nodes_file)
nodes_se = json.dumps(nodes)
nodes_msg = nodes_se.encode(FORMAT)
msg_length = len(nodes_msg)
send_length = str(msg_length).encode(FORMAT)
send_length += b' ' * (HEADER - len(send_length))
client.send(send_length)
client.send(nodes_msg)
print(client.recv(2048).decode(FORMAT))
